
简介
物联网及工业物联网行业,高端振动传感器及振动频谱分析
擅长的技术栈
可提供的服务
技术咨询
人工智能正从“被嵌入到终端设备”的单向角色,逐步演变为“赋能开发过程本身”的双向驱动力。在嵌入式软件开发领域,AI不仅让设备更智能,更在深刻改变着开发者的工作方式——从代码编写、测试调试到性能优化、项目管理,AI辅助工具正在成为提升效率与质量的关键引擎。本文将系统阐述AI在嵌入式软件开发过程中的辅助方法、典型工具、实际成效,并展望未来五年的演进方向。
RK3588作为瑞芯微旗舰处理器,凭借8核CPU、6TOPS NPU算力和8K编解码能力,在多个领域实现AI应用落地。在机器人行业,与宇树科技等头部企业合作,承担运动控制和视觉导航功能;智能家居领域应用于中控屏、安防监控等设备;工业自动化中实现质检、运动控制等场景;安防领域支持多路视频实时处理;零售行业赋能智能售卖机等设备;边缘计算领域部署大模型方案。其技术优势包括多核架构、强大NPU算力、丰富接
RK3588作为瑞芯微旗舰处理器,凭借8核CPU、6TOPS NPU算力和8K编解码能力,在多个领域实现AI应用落地。在机器人行业,与宇树科技等头部企业合作,承担运动控制和视觉导航功能;智能家居领域应用于中控屏、安防监控等设备;工业自动化中实现质检、运动控制等场景;安防领域支持多路视频实时处理;零售行业赋能智能售卖机等设备;边缘计算领域部署大模型方案。其技术优势包括多核架构、强大NPU算力、丰富接
Zephyr是由Linux基金会托管的一款开源实时操作系统(RTOS),专为资源受限的物联网设备设计。其核心特点包括:1) 模块化设计,最小可运行在8KB内存;2) 跨平台支持多种处理器架构;3) 内置完整网络协议栈和安全组件;4) 采用Linux式开发模式,支持Kconfig和Devicetree配置系统。Zephyr提供五年LTS支持,被广泛应用于汽车电子、工业控制等领域。作为厂商中立、社区驱

本文对比了#!/bin/bash和#!/bin/sh两种shell脚本的区别及使用场景。bash提供数组、进程替换、正则表达式等高级功能,适合个人项目;sh作为标准shell,兼容性更好,适用于系统脚本、Docker容器和嵌入式系统等场景。建议简单脚本优先使用sh,需要高级功能时再切换至bash,在功能丰富性和兼容性之间取得平衡。

嵌入式系统岗位分为软件开发、硬件开发、系统架构、测试验证和技术支持五大方向。软件工程师负责底层驱动到上层应用的实现,平均薪资23K/月;硬件工程师专注于电路设计和PCB绘制,平均薪资21.7K/月。系统架构师需全局把控技术方案,测试工程师保障产品质量,FAE则连接客户与技术团队。行业需求旺盛,年缺口达50万人,技术正向AI集成和边缘计算演进。职业选择需结合个人兴趣和技术基础,发展路径包括技术专家、
本文系统梳理了嵌入式软件技术体系,涵盖编程语言(C/C++)、操作系统(FreeRTOS/Linux/Android)、硬件平台(STM32/ARM Linux/Zynq)和软件架构设计。重点阐述了应用编程、驱动开发、中断处理、网络协议等核心技术,并探讨了嵌入式AI、边缘计算、系统安全等前沿趋势。文章还详细介绍了开发工具链、调试优化方法及行业标准,为开发者提供全面的嵌入式软件开发知识图谱,助力构建
SimpleFOC是一个开源电机控制库,通过简化复杂的FOC(磁场定向控制)算法,让无刷电机控制变得简单易用。它支持多种电机类型和传感器,提供速度、位置和扭矩三种控制模式,适用于从创客项目到工业应用的广泛场景。SimpleFOC采用MIT许可证,兼容主流开发板,并配有图形化调试工具,用户只需几行代码即可实现高性能电机控制。其核心优势在于将专业级的FOC技术封装为直观API,同时保持开源透明性,大大
瑞芯微 RV1126B 是一款面向 AIoT、智能视觉领域的高性能四核 Cortex-A7 处理器。在开发过程中,ADB(Android Debug Bridge)是最常用的调试工具之一——尽管 RV1126B 通常运行 Linux 系统(如 Buildroot、Yocto),但其完善的 ADB 支持可实现文件传输、Shell 访问、日志抓取等核心功能,大幅提升开发效率。本文将详细介绍 RV112
瑞芯微 RV1126B 是一款面向 AIoT、智能视觉领域的高性能四核 Cortex-A7 处理器。在开发过程中,ADB(Android Debug Bridge)是最常用的调试工具之一——尽管 RV1126B 通常运行 Linux 系统(如 Buildroot、Yocto),但其完善的 ADB 支持可实现文件传输、Shell 访问、日志抓取等核心功能,大幅提升开发效率。本文将详细介绍 RV112







